Tournament Overview
Tournament Date: December 19, 2015
We will do a PAPA style format on classics games where you play each game in the tournament banks and your score is ranked against all other players resulting in a value of 100 97 95 94 93 92 91 90 etc (point values will likely be adjusted to a similar value ratio).
cut to a top 8 playoffs double elimination bracket whereas 1v8 2v7 3v6 4v5 and higher seed has choice of game or order. A game can only be picked once in the playoffs. Best 2 of 3 games in both the winners and losers bracket. The last person left in each face off in the finals where the last in the winners needs to be defeated twice to lose.
